The Hanze University of Applied Sciences and UMCG's Data Science Center in Health (DASH) are dedicated to fostering a dynamic 'Al community' in and around Groningen. Their mission is to promote collaboration on data science, AI and eHealth. To this end, they are hosting this symposium and networking event. It aims to strengthen your network, learn from your peers, and connect researchers and students.
